What does Bricen mean and where does it come from?

Bricen is a modern variation of the name Brice, which has Norman origins. It is used primarily in the United States and has become more popular in recent years. The story of Bricen

Bricen is a relatively modern name, first appearing in US records in 1981. With 928 total births recorded, Bricen remains relatively uncommon. Once ranked #6764 in 1995, the name has become less common in recent years, sitting at #11019 in 2023.
